After teaching the method to the subjects, they followed-up for 12 months to complete the study or dropped out from the study. Only 8 pregnancies occurred during the study and a total of 1956 months were contributed by the 240 study participants. So first-year pregnancy rate was 4.91% and percentage of protection of unplanned pregnancy was 95.09 without considering the correct or incorrect use. Results indicate that this combined method is able to provide a significant protection from unplanned pregnancy and is acceptable to the couples. ER -
